Richard Andrew White, 88, of Wellsboro passed away Sunday November 7, 2021 at Robert Packer Hospital in Sayre. He was born October 15, 1933 in Wellsboro to Kenneth Herbert and Naomi Louise (Huseman) White. He grew up in Wellsboro and graduated from the Wellsboro High School. He served in the US Army, and on September 21, 1956 he married Ruth Ann McConnell. Richard worked as a furnace operator for Corning Glass and attended St. Paul's Episcopal Church. He was a member of the VFW and the Wellsboro Moose, and had enjoyed hunting and fishing.
Richard is survived by three daughters: Debra Wilson (Samuel) of Wellsboro, Pamela Roe (Richard) of Wellsboro, and Susan Heist (Kerry) of Blandon; 6 grandchildren: Rob Kinat, Jason Kinat, Ryan Wilson, Aaron Wilson, Erika Mayes, and Jeremy Heist; and two great-grandchildren: Averly Kinat and Hailey Kinat. He was preceded in death by his parents, wife, a sister: Sarah Dexter, and his step-father: Marion "Shorty" Webster.
